




I recently tested the 10X Clip-On Eyeglass Magnifier to see if it could handle the fine-detail work required for micro-repairs. By attaching the lens directly to my spectacles, I was able to examine small components without the constant switching required by handheld loupes.
The construction combines plastic, glass, and metal to create a lightweight yet sturdy frame that doesn't feel overly cumbersome on your face. While the materials are standard for this price point, the lens provides sufficient clarity for detailed watchmaking and intricate jewelry tasks.
Setting up the device is straightforward, as the clip mechanism attaches securely to most standard eyeglass frames without slipping. The hands-free design is a massive improvement over traditional loupes, allowing me to focus entirely on the delicate work in front of me without needing to hold anything in place.
This is the perfect tool for watchmakers and hobbyists who perform frequent, high-detail repair work and need an affordable, portable hands-free magnification solution.
Overall, this magnifier performs exactly as advertised, earning a solid 4.67/5 rating. Considering it is priced at only $19.00, it is a practical addition to any workbench that requires extra visual clarity for intricate projects.
